Using Professional Learning Communities for the Development of Shared Governance
Phillips, William; Sweet, Charlie; Blythe, Hal
Journal of Faculty Development, v25 n2 p18-23 May 2011
Among the many challenges of professional (faculty, administration, and staff) development is the implementation of shared governance. We propose a model involving professional learning communities that we are experimenting with in our College of Education. This new model provides faculty with decision-making power, a sense of cooperation and communication with the administration, compensation for their effort, a budget, and a large dose of satisfaction. Furthermore, this model could be effectively transferred to other university units. (Contains 2 figures.)
